SummaryThe Coordinator of Network Operations and Cybersecurity is responsible for the administration and cybersecurity of the technology information systems and services, including the implementation, maintenance, and administration of the school division's core network and systems infrastructure, computing environment, mobile devices, and printing. Works collaboratively with both the Educational Technology and Administrative Technology divisions, ensuring that infrastructure decisions actively empower classroom learning and district business operations, while maximizing security.
Utilizes industry best practices to establish departmental procedures, cybersecurity controls, and guidelines, and measurable performance metrics to provide outstanding customer service, technical support, and core systems reliability. This position oversees the Supervisor of Academic Technology, Technology Support Assistants, Desktop and Device Specialist, and Network Engineering departments.

- Infrastructure, Systems, & Operations
- Infrastructure
- Manages the day-to-day operations of the technology infrastructure, cybersecurity controls, technical support, network services, and systems administration teams, including technical support, network management, fiber‑optic backbone, data centers, servers, routers, switches, software, and hardware systems maintenance, telecommunications, and teleconferencing.
- Network Topology
- Designs, optimizes, and maintains the district's multi‑site wired and wireless network topology.
- Ensures secure network segmentation (separating instructional, administrative, and IoT/guest traffic), robust firewall configurations, and traffic prioritization for instructional and operational needs.
- Systems Interoperability & Data Integration
- Works with the Director of Technology and the Coordinator of Administrative Technology to create efficient, effective system‑integration workflows.
